First Impressions are Everything (And They’re Crazy Fast)

You know the saying about first impressions – online, they happen in the blink of an eye. Literally. Research shows it takes about 50 milliseconds (that’s 0.05 seconds) for users to form an opinion about your website. In the span of a snap judgment, a visitor has already decided whether your site feels trustworthy or not. Fifty milliseconds! For context, that’s quicker than a single eyeblink. If your design and performance don’t wow in that instant, you’ve likely lost that user (and they’re probably clicking over to a competitor with a slicker site).

Now, let’s talk attention span. Even if that first impression is positive, you’ve got mere seconds to engage users before they bail. According to data from HubSpot/Chartbeat, 55% of visitors spend fewer than 15 seconds on a website before deciding to stay or leave. In other words, more than half your audience is gone in 15 seconds if you don’t immediately give them a reason to stay. It’s harsh, but it’s reality in today’s fast-scrolling, short-attention world.

The Need for Speed: Why Performance = Profit

What’s one of the quickest ways to send those would-be customers packing? Sluggish load times. Internet users in Atlanta (and everywhere else) have no patience for slow websites. Nearly 47% of people expect a web page to load in 2 seconds or less, and about 40% will abandon a site that takes more than 3 seconds to load. If your fancy visuals or hefty scripts are dragging down load speed, that user is hitting the back button faster than you can say “bounce rate.” And on mobile? The margin for error is even slimmer – one Google study found 53% of mobile visitors will leave if a page takes longer than 3 seconds to load. Think about that: over half of your potential customers, gone because your site wasn’t snappy enough.

Don’t just take our word for it. Speed has a direct impact on your bottom line. An infamous Amazon study found that every 100ms of added latency cost them 1% in sales – translate that to normal-people terms: a one-second delay could potentially sap ~10% of your revenue. Similarly, a Kissmetrics report noted a 1-second delay in page response can reduce conversions by 7%. That means if an Atlanta e-commerce site typically makes $100,000 a day, one extra second of load time could be costing it $7,000 in lost sales per day. Ouch. People have no problem not buying from you if your site frustrates them – 37% of consumers say they are less likely to buy from a slow website. The equation is simple: fast website = more conversions, more sales, more $$$.

Why are we so adamant about custom design? Because your brand’s credibility is largely judged by how your website looks. Three out of four people admit they assess a company’s credibility based on its website design. And an even higher number – 94% of people – say that poor web design is a reason they distrust a website. In essence, if your site looks outdated, cookie-cutter, or sloppy, users subconsciously (or blatantly) think less of your business. You could be the best company in Atlanta at what you do, but if your website screams “amateur,” potential clients will doubt you. Harsh truth: design can make or break trust within seconds.
